WebMar 21, 2024 · Added to Saved items. Pubic lice are tiny insects that live on humans, usually in the pubic hair. They are passed on through close body contact, such as when having sex. Infestation with pubic lice can cause itching but not everyone affected has symptoms. Treatment involves using an insecticide lotion or cream to kill the lice. WebPubic lice infestations (pthiriasis) are usually spread through sexual contact. Dogs, cats, and other pets do not play a role in the transmission of human pubic lice. WebCrabs (pubic lice) and scabies Crabs are tiny lice that live in pubic hair or other coarse body hair. Scabies are tiny mites that burrow under the skin of the hands or genital area to lay eggs. Both types of parasitic insect can be easily spread to another person. WebHowever, a pubic lice infestation sometimes leads to complications such as: Discolored skin. Pale blue spots may develop where pubic lice have been feeding continually. Secondary infections.
